Texas GOP Votes to Halt Gender-Affirming Care for Existing Patients

Democratic State Sen. José Menéndez and Republican State Sen. Donna CampbellTexas Republicans on Monday backtracked and voted in opposition to a measure they had previously supported. Instead of allowing transgender kids who already receive gender-affirming care, specifically medications like puberty blockers, to continue accessing their life-saving medical treatments after a new law that will outlaw care for all minors in the state goes into effect, state senators voted to deny kids their care.
